2009 IRC Requirements• Outdoor Thermostat for heat

pumps

• N1103.1.2

• R-8 ducts in attics

• N1103.2.1

• Ducts sealed and tested

• N1103.2.2

• Repairs/replacements of existing systems

• M1202.1

• HVAC sizing based upon Manuals S & J

• M1401.3

• Heat Pump return area

• M1403.1

• Duct Design according to Manual D

• M1601.1

2009 IRC

• N1103.2.2 Mandatory duct testing

• Post-Construction, 8% leakage to outside or 12% total leakage

• Rough-in, 6% total leakage, 4% if air handler not installed

Equipment Selection• Heating output, Btu/hr < 140% load

• Total Cooling, Btu/hr <115% load

• Sensible capacity

• Latent capacity

• Airhandler CFM

• Auxiliary Heating

Manual D• Peak loss = 1967 Btu/hr

• CFM = 1,967 / (1.1 x ∆T)

• ∆T = ℉ between return & supply

• Heat pumps, 25℉

• Furnaces, 55℉

• CFM = 1967 / (1.1 x 25) = 1967 / 27.5 = 72

Supply Duct Sizing

• What temperature does the air need to be to meet the load?

• How many CFM of air must be delivered to meet the load?

• Sensible Load / (1.1 x ΔT)

Return Airflow

• 350 fpm

• Return register face velocity < 400 fpm

• 90º bend between register & airhandler

Sizing Return Ducts• Sized according to Manual D

–Returns should be sized properly

•IRC M1403.1, heat pumps need > 6 sq in / 1,000 Btu/hour capacity (2 ton unit at least 14” duct)

–All areas that are conditioned should have an adequate return path

•And undercutting doors 1” isn’t enough!
